[Vo]:Gmail option fixes problem

2010-10-08 Thread Jed Rothwell
Apparently lots of people elsewhere on the Internet are experiencing
problems with Gmail spam filter false positives. In a discussion group,
someone recommended the following option for Gmail filters:

Never send it to Spam

I did not know they had that. My Filter entry now says:

Matches: to:(vortex-l@eskimo.com)
Do this: Skip Inbox, Mark as read, Apply label Vortex, Never send it to
Spam
